Unanticipated Benefits of Belly Dancing

Belly dancing is the modern term for a dance that originated in the Middle East. To many people, hearing these words brings in images of women in a flowy and bright costume and dancing to some lively music. But to some, belly dancing goes beyond dance or entertainment. It also has unanticipated benefits, and here are some of them.
For one, belly dancing, being an activity that requires physical movement, is a good way to burn fats without the pressure of going to the gym or working out. And since it requires a lot of movements in the belly, those who want to get rid of their unwanted stomach fats can start seeing positive results in as short as 2 or 3 weeks. And the best part is, since this weight-loss process is disguised as a dance, one loses excess fats in a fun and interesting way.
Also, since many of the movements involve proper hand coordination and shaking of the upper body, belly dancing helps in the prevention of osteo-related diseases especially on the spine, torso, and the upper body. And because most of the movements require twisting, shaking, and wiggling, it can also increase the body's flexibility. Also, if you're suffering from menstrual problems such as irregular periods, learning this dance will help you address these issues.
But aside from its health benefits, it can also play an important role in building a person's confidence and self-esteem. The movements, which are feminine in nature, focus on the proper coordination of all the parts of the body. Therefore, learning the steps will make you more aware of your posture, hand and foot gestures, and even your facial expressions. All of this will give you a sense of self-image, which ultimately results to an improvement of your self-confidence.
Moreover, it is a good way to relieve stress. This dance can help relax both your body and mind. So whether you're dancing because you want to forget a problem or you want to rid your body of toxins, you can rely on this dance to achieve your objective.
Last, belly dancing develops, builds, and nurtures strong relationships. When you take dance classes, you'll get to mingle with other women who may share the same problems, interests, and issues. With this, you can easily cope with whatever issues you want to address. And if you are a businesswoman, you can build instant connection, create a network, and promote your business.
